Cha Cha by Freddie Dredd Lyrics Meaning – An Enigmatic Journey Through Dual Worlds

The haunting melodies and sharp-tongued lyrics of Freddie Dredd have once again swayed into the consciousness of alt-rap enthusiasts with his aggressively enigmatic track ‘Cha Cha’. Serving as a sonic juxtaposition of dark, gritty bars fused with a nostalgic sample of ‘Noite de Luar’ by Celso Mendes, Dredd melds seemingly disparate musical worlds into one.

Let Me Blow Ya Mind by Eve Lyrics Meaning – Unraveling the Emblem of Female Empowerment in Hip Hop

When Eve asserted her presence in the male-dominated rap arena with ‘Let Me Blow Ya Mind,’ it was not just a song—it was an anthem of defiance, self-assertion, and unapologetic femininity. Released in 2001, the track emerged as a collaboration with Gwen Stefani and became a chart-topping hit that reverberated on a deeper level with listeners eager for a refreshing narrative.
